Question:
Hi I have a 57915621 duo therm I have to replace is there a direct replacement for it
asked by: Jacob M
Expert Reply:
There replacement rooftop AC units available for your Dometic 57915.621 system, but you'll first want to verify what style connector your current unit has. To find this connector you'll remove the cover to the air distribution box to gain access to the controller and then look for the wire harness that hangs down from the rooftop unit and plugs into the controller. It will have either a 6-pin or 9-pin connector on it. If you have a 6-pin connector you'll want the Furrion Chill HE Replacement RV Air Conditioner Unit # FR26PR.
If you have a 9-pin connector then you'll need the Furrion Chill HE Replacement RV Air Conditioner # FR82PV since it comes with a wire harness adapter. Swapping out the units is as simple as remove the four bolts that clamp it to the roof of the trailer and the single wire harness plug in so it shouldn't take you too long to complete. Just make sure you have an extra set of hands to help you move the units around.
